About Stryker
Stryker is a medical equipment manufacturer based in Kalamazoo, Michigan. The company produces medical devices and surgical instruments for the MedSurg, Neurotechnology, and Orthopaedics sectors. It operates globally with over 53,000 employees and maintains more than 44 manufacturing and research facilities. Stryker reported 2024 sales of 22.6 billion dollars.
